10 Best Sentiment Analysis Tools

This article will help you quickly compare and evaluate the best sentiment analysis tools and other tools that help you understand the sentiment behind customer interactions.

Quickly Compare & Evaluate The 10 Best Sentiment Analysis Software

With the growing capabilities of machine learning (ML) and natural language processing (NLP), dozens of sentiment analysis companies are popping up.  

From more specialized Twitter sentiment analysis tools to full-blown sentiment analysis programs that are built on top of existing intelligence platforms, companies are racing to answer the ultimate question:

Who are my customers, and what are they really thinking?

If you’re asking the same question, these tools provide answers. Businesses can perform sentiment analysis to better understand customer sentiment or brand sentiment—how people are likely feeling when interacting with their brand. 

 I’ve highlighted some of the top players in the sentiment mining game, and I’ve also answered some common questions about sentiment analysis to get you started. 

The Best Sentiment Analysis Tools List

A sentiment analysis example may be using a tool to search the web for mentions of your brand or monitoring voice calls for tone. Whatever you need, there is a tool for you. Here’s a shortlist of the best sentiment analysis tools:

  1. Qualaroo
  2. Lexalytics
  3. Brand24
  4. Sociality.io
  5. Listen360
  6. Diffbot
  7. NICE Interaction Analytics
  8. Podium
  9. Aylien
  10. AskNicely

Sentiment Analysis FAQ

Get started with sentimental analysis with answers to commonly asked questions:

What is sentiment analysis?

Sentiment analysis, sometimes called opinion mining, attempts to determine a fuller context of expression: the emotional tone, attitudes, and opinions. Common use cases for sentiment analysis include ecommerce, politics, and customer service. 

What is sentiment?

In sentiment analysis, the sentiment is the emotional message within an expression—the emotions, opinions, and attitudes embedded in a person’s actions, writing, or speech.  

What are the types of sentiment analysis tools?

Sentiment analysis tools are a type of software used in CX. Common types sentiment analyzers include:

  • Social media sentiment analysis tools, usually part of a social media monitoring software
  • Text analysis software
  • Voice sentiment analysis, such as tone analyzers

Are there any free sentiment analysis tools?

Free sentiment analysis tools may have limited features compared to their paid counterparts but they do exist. For example, MonkeyLearn, IBM Watson, MeaningCloud all have freemium versions of their plans.

Social Sentiment Tools Comparison Criteria

What are we looking for when we select any sentiment analysis API for review? Here’s a summary of the evaluation criteria: 

  1. User Interface (UI): Is it clean and attractive?
  2. Usability: Is it easy to learn and master? Does the company offer good tech support, user support, tutorials, and training? 
  3. Features & Functionality: 
    1. Web Crawling Capabilities – Does the tool have a way to scrape webpages, social media, and news sites for sentiment analysis online?
    2. Keyword Analysis – Can the software use text analytic software, including slang tools, in order to analyze sentiment across a wide variety of conversation types?
    3. Social Media Analysis – Does the tool in question do Twitter and Facebook sentiment analysis, as well as other popular social platforms that your customers are most likely using?
    4. Reporting and analytics – Are the reporting tools robust, customizable, flexible, and visually appealing? 
  4. Integrations: Is it easy to connect with other tools? Any pre-built integrations?
  5. Value for $: How appropriate is the price for the features, capabilities, and use case? Is pricing clear, transparent, and flexible?

The CX Lead is reader-supported. When you click through links on our site, we may earn a commission.

Overviews of the Sentiment Analysis Tools

Read on to find a quick summary of each of the sentiment analysis tools, including their strengths, weaknesses, and even software pricing. 

1. Qualaroo – Survey visitors on your website or app with “Qualaroo Nudges” to capture user insights as they navigate your website or service.

Qualaroo Sentiment Analysis Tool Screenshot
Use the tool to capture user insights as they navigate your website as shown in this pop-up survey.

Qualaroo is a SaaS company that enables companies to gain insights from their prospects and customers. Users can copy the setup code directly from the Qualaroo dashboard and paste it into Google Tag Manager, then easily plug in the questions they want to be answered. 

Qualaroo is a great niche tool if you need to ask questions directly on your website. The question/text boxes are easy to install and setup. Thus, this software scored highly in the Usability section of the review criteria. 

Integrations include Optimizely, Google Analytics, Slack, Salesforce, Hubspot, Live chats, Intercom, MailChimp, Tableau, and hundreds more through a Zapier account. 

One con to note with this tool is that the reporting features aren’t as solid as they could be. Users will most likely find themselves feeling limited by the data grouping options and having to sort through blank or disorganized entries.

Qualaroo starts at $199/month and has a free trial.

2. Lexalytics – Uncover context-rich insights hidden within mountains of social comments, surveys, reviews, and any other text documents.

Lexalytics Sentiment Analysis Tool Screenshot
This sentiment analysis tool offers rich visualizations to help you understand customers, such as their top 10 complaints. 

The Lexalytics Intelligence platform helps to transform complex text documents into data, insights, and value. Use social media listening to improve customer experience and NPS, measure opinions and conversations, and identity crises before they go viral. 

Two things that stand out as strong features for Lexalytics are their ability to plug-in to Excel in order to store, sort, and manages data as well as their comprehensive information visuals, like word clouds and graphs. 

Integration opportunities include Angoss, Mashape, Gnip, Import.io, VOZIQ, Diffbot, Leanstack, Bigdatavendors, Webhose.io, GoodData, and hundreds of more options through Zapier. 

Lexalytics is one of the more pricey items on this list of sentiment analysis tools, which may be prohibitive for some potential buyers. Thus, they lost a few marks in the VAlue for the Cost segment of the evaluation criteria. 

Lexalytics starts at $999/month and has a free demo.

3. Brand24 – Get access to brand mentions and relevant keywords across social media sites, news articles, blogs, videos, forums, reviews, and more.

Brand24 Sentiment Analysis Tool Screenshot
This dashboard enables social listening, displaying the most popular reviews about your product, brand mentions, and more.

Brand24 is a social listening solution that helps companies monitor their online mentions to take reparative action in real-time. Additionally, the software can plot for you a discussion volume chart to monitor whether social conversations have spiked or fallen unexpectedly. 

Brand24 has a simple, readable, and actionable user interface. It’s easy to find the data you need across the comprehensive and clean dashboards and menus. This tool scored well in the UX segment of the review criteria section outlined above. 

Brand24 easily integrates with Slack. 

One critique of this tool is that the mobile version of this software isn’t as easy to use or well designed as its web browser component. Users that work primarily of a mobile or tablet device may want to look elsewhere.  

Brand24 starts at $49/month and has a free 14-day trial.

4. Sociality.io – Monitor the web and social media for any keywords you select, which can be modified at any time, to track your latest brand news.

Sociality.io Sentiment Analysis Tool Screenshot
The “Engage” feature of Sociality.io provides a feed of comments from social media to help you keep your finger on the pulse of how users are talking about your brand.

Sociality.io is a social media management platform for publishing content, engaging with audiences, and then listening and reporting on resulting customer buzz. Crisis and reputation management with this app is possible in all languages, without any keyword limitations.

Sociality.io has a modest and flexible pricing scheme that scored them well in the Value for Cost segment of the evaluation criteria. Not only is the price a good starting point for small businesses, but it allows users to increase their subscription to only include what they need. 

Zapier, Intercom, and Slack integrations are on the roadmap but are not yet live. 

A downside of the software that should be considered is that it lacks sharing capabilities with Instagram and LinkedIn, which some users may find they need. 

Sociality.io starts at $3/service/month and has a free 14-day trial.

5. Listen360 – With real-time detractor alerts and nightly email summaries, Listen360 helps you listen to customers across different online channels.

Listen360 Sentiment Analysis Tool Screenshot
The Listen360 tool sends you real-time alerts so you can respond in a timely manner to customer feedback coming from multiple online channels.  

Used by over 20,000+ businesses, Listen360 is a customer engagement tool that tracks positive and negative customer experiences and responses online across social media and the web and sends direct communication to business managers so that corrective actions can be taken. 

Some highlights include the way they handle surveys and net promoter score (NPS); the tool does a very good job at honing in on detractors and “at-risk” clients so that you can make positive improvements quickly and easily. 

Integrations were not listed on Listen360’s website. 

Listen360 lost some evaluation marks as far as Integrations and Value for Cost are considered, simply because of a lack of transparency. Neither integration details nor pricing details were readily available for curious users. 

Listen360 offers pricing upon request and has a free demo.

6. Diffbot – Tap into accurate data from a single page or the entire web with Diffbot AI, which reads images, videos, social discussion, and text media.

Diffbot Sentiment Analysis Tool Screenshot
You can configure Diffbot with different rules to extract the data you need from your own website’s text, videos, comments, and images. 

Diffbot is designed to help users get any or all sentiment analysis data from the web without the hassle and expense of web scraping or doing manual research. This AI web extraction tool will extract data from millions of URLs in a single job and translate them into actionable insights. 

One thing that stands out about Diffbot is hugely flexible and customizable. Users with some technological know-how will be able to get a great level of detail out of the information gleaned. 

Integrations include Salesforce, Tableau, Excel, and Google Sheets.

Having internal developers would certainly help users get the most out of this program, particularly as the data output can be convoluted and may need some in-depth work to get the most out of the information. Thus, this tool lost a few points in the Usability review consideration. 

Diffbot starts at $299/month and has a free 14-day trial.

7. NICE Interaction Analytics – A full-text sentiment analysis program that reads communication channels online forms, chat, and social media.

NICE Interaction Analytics Sentiment Analysis Tool Screenshot
NICE Interaction Analysis is a comprehensive suite of sentiment analysis tools offering rich insight and detailed visualizations.

With NICE Interaction Analysis’ sentiment analysis tools, structured and unstructured information can easily be collected and transformed into coherent data for business analysis. Analyze and interpret all customer interactions to gauge reputation fluctuations.

This software does UX very well, scoring highly for the review in that regard. The dashboards are sensible, intuitive, and packed with actionable insights. Menuing is clearly designed with optimal user experience in mind.  

NICE includes some pre-built CRM integrations, such as the inContact Agent for

Salesforce and Microfot Teams.  

A few cons to note: there is a bit of a steep learning curve with this software, though ample training materials should be able to assuage that pain, also more transparency around third-party app integrations would be a welcomed future addition. 

NICE Interaction Analytics starts at $150/user and has a free demo.

8. Podium – Set up automated review invites and gather online reviews right away so you can rank higher and your leads can find you even easier.

Podium Sentiment Analysis Tool Screenshot
Podium centralizes your customer messages into one platform and lets you create automated responses to save time.

With Podium, you’ll be able to conveniently manage and respond to every message across multiple channels, all from one platform. Set up conversations to be automated, like review invites, feedback requests, and reminders so that you don’t miss out on generating buzz. 

The best part of the Podium experience is the way they handle reviews. This tool makes it easy to gauge sentiment across different review platforms, hone in on that users are liking or disliking, as well as automating review requests for recent interactions. 

Podium doesn’t list specific third-party app integrations on their website but they have an open communication form for users to make requests. 

Podium didn’t list or offer any preexisting integrations for other software on their site, which lost them a few marks in the Integrations evaluation criteria. However, it was nice to see a request for future plug-in capabilities. 

Podium starts at $399/month and has a free demo.

9. Aylien – An AI-powered “news intelligence” platform that digests online content while identifying and tracking what matters to your business.

Aylien Sentiment Analysis Tool Screenshot
Aylien gives you the ability to easily export data in accessible formats like CSVs that make it easy to merge into your existing workflow.

Brands can leverage Aylien’s enriched news data in order to monitor media mentions, score risks associated with companies or individuals, and look for an edge in investment strategy. No more web scraping—easily aggregate, analyze, and take action on news content at scale.

As you can probably gauge from the above screenshot, the data gathered by Aylien can be exported and organized in highly readable formats that don’t take a software or marketing expert to understand. Thus, they scored well in the Usability consideration per the review categories. 

Integrations with other apps and solutions is possible through the AYLIEN News API. 

One critique is that the integration possibilities aren’t as transparent or intuitive as they could be. A comprehensive list of possible integrations, or a roadmap of planned plugins, would be useful for users. 

Aylien starts at $49/month and has a free 14-day trial.

10. AskNicely – Measure and improve each customer experience (like email, website, and SMS surveys) with a proven sentiment score schema. 

AskNicely Sentiment Analysis Tool Screenshot
AskNicely’s sentiment analysis is based on a composite Net Promoter Score, a framework that they literally wrote a book on. 

AskNicely helps users gain rich insights by asking at the right moments along their customer journey. Connect with your customers via email, SMS/text, or web surveys and/or dig deeper into sentiment analysis with customized, conversational follow-up questions.

AskNicely scored highly in the evaluation consideration for Integrations, as it integrates with dozens of third-party apps and solutions and has additional connection capabilities through their API documentation, which is provided on their site. 

Integrations include Salesforce, Hubspot, Microsoft Dynamics, Intercom, Zendesk, JobAdder, Shopify, MailChimp, Slack, ClientSuccess, Klipfolio, Infocare, Geckoboard, Cliniko, Freshdesk, Panoply, PropertySuite, Palace, Help Scout, Mixpanel, Groove, NetSuite, and more. Additionally, AskNicely can integrate with hundreds of more apps through Zapier their API integration. 

One con to note is that this tool won’t let users organize surveys via separate campaigns, which may be limited to users who may be in need of that opportunity. 

AskNicely offers pricing upon request and has a free demo.

Other Opinion Mining Tools

Here’s a few more that didn’t make the top sentiment analysis software list. If you need additional suggestions, check these out.

  1. CloudFactory – Focus attention to sentiment, semantic, syntax, and context analysis, and statement processing, prepping unstructured datasets for smarter NLP algorithms.
  2. Keatext – Keatext leverages customer feedback from multiple sources and consolidates insights to uncover new trends from customer reviews, surveys, and service tickets.
  3. Infongen – InfoNgen is a text analytics and sentiment analysis solution that automatically finds actionable insights hidden in mountains of data, like web and social media sources.
  4. IBM Watson – Operationalize AI in your business to better predict and shape future outcomes, automate complex processes, and optimize your employees’ time.
  5. Brandwatch – Track your brand health in real-time by monitoring changes in sentiment, understanding customer opinions, and tracking meaningful fluctuations.
  6. DiscoverText – A text, metadata, and social network analysis support solution with dozens of multilingual, text mining, data science, human annotation, and machine-learning features.
  7. Gavagai – AI-driven analysis for all online customer feedback data designed to find out what you should fix and what you should keep doing and can work in 46 languages.
  8. Vaspian – Use phone call speech analytics to record and analyze every customer call with built-in sentiment tools to tell you if a customer experience was positive or negative.

What Do You Think About These Sentiment Analysis Programs?

Have you tried out any of the tools listed above? If you’ve tried a different text analysis software or maybe an online sentiment analysis tool that you love—including tools that are offered as modules in broader digital experience platforms—please share it with our CX community in the comments below!

More Posts
10 Best Prototyping Tools & Software Featured image
10 Best Prototyping Tools & Software